In Kansas City, MO, for a new central AC and furnace system typically runs $7,600–$13,300. Kansas City tends to run below the national average (about 5% lower), thanks largely to lower local labor costs. These figures come from national project ranges adjusted by ZeroFi’s local cost index — the same one that powers our instant estimates.
